首页> 外国专利> Dispatching jobs for execution in parallel by multiple processors

Dispatching jobs for execution in parallel by multiple processors

机译:调度作业以由多个处理器并行执行

摘要

A method, and associated system and computer program product, for dispatching two or more jobs for execution in a computing system including processors configured to execute the jobs in parallel. Each processor is associated with a corresponding queue having a queue size equal to a maximum number of jobs that may be in the queue. A new job requested for execution is assigned to a current class. An indication is retrieved of a last processor of the processors of the current class to which a last job of jobs of the current class has been submitted for execution. An indication is retrieved of a delta number of the jobs submitted for execution to the last processor of the current class after the last job of the current class. The new job for execution is submitted to a last processor of the current class or a selected processor.
机译:一种用于调度两个或更多个作业以在包括被配置为并行执行作业的处理器的计算系统中执行的方法以及相关联的系统和计算机程序产品。每个处理器与相应的队列相关联,该队列的队列大小等于该队列中可能存在的最大作业数。请求执行的新作业被分配给当前类别。检索当前类别的处理器的最后一个处理器的指示,当前类别的作业的最后一个任务已提交到该处理器以执行。检索在当前类别的最后一个作业之后提交给当前类别的最后一个处理器执行的作业的增量数量的指示。用于执行的新作业将提交给当前类别的最后一个处理器或选定的处理器。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号